Start your adventure in the vibrant city of Vadodara, known for its rich history and cultural heritage. In the morning, visit the magnificent Laxmi Vilas Palace, the residence of the royal Gaekwad dynasty and soak in its grandeur. Afterward, head to Sayaji Gardens, a sprawling park perfect for a leisurely stroll amidst lush greenery. In the afternoon, explore the Baroda Museum and Picture Gallery, which displays a fascinating collection of art and artifacts. As the evening approaches, take a relaxing boat ride on the Sursagar Lake and witness the beautiful sunset.
Embark on an exciting day trip to the world's tallest statue, the Statue of Unity. Marvel at this architectural wonder dedicated to India's first Deputy Prime Minister,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el. Take an elevator to the observation deck at a height of 153 meters for breathtaking panoramic views of the surrounding landscape. Afterward, explore the Sardar Sarovar Dam and enjoy a scenic boat ride on the Narmada River. In the evening, witness the spectacular Light and Sound Show that narrates the inspiring story of Sardar Patel's life.
Head to the picturesque hill station of Saputara, nestled amidst the lush green Western Ghats. Start your day with a thrilling adventure by visiting the Saputara Adventure Park, offering activities like zip-lining, rope climbing, and more. Afterward, explore the mesmerizing Saputara Lake and enjoy a boat ride in its tranquil waters. In the afternoon, hike to the stunning Gira Falls, where you can witness the cascading beauty of nature. As the evening sets in, visit the Sunset Point and marvel at the breathtaking panoramic views.
Immerse yourself in the rich tribal culture and heritage of Saputara. In the morning, visit the Saputara Tribal Museum, showcasing the art, lifestyle, and traditions of the local tribal communities. Afterward, explore the beautifully landscaped gardens of Step Garden and admire the stunning floral displays. In the afternoon, take a cable car ride to the Sunset Point and enjoy panoramic views of the Dang Forest. As the evening approaches, attend the vibrant Dangi Dance performance, a traditional dance form of the Dang tribe.
If you're looking for off the beaten path adventures, consider trekking in the nearby Purna Wildlife Sanctuary, where you can spot diverse flora and fauna. Adventure enthusiasts can also indulge in paragliding in the scenic hills surrounding Saputara for an adrenaline rush. Additionally, don't miss the opportunity to savor the local tribal cuisine, known for its unique flavors and use of indigenous ingredients. Visit the local markets in Saputara to find traditional handicrafts and souvenirs to take a piece of this enchanting destination home with you.
